11. INP A_VHDSF_M
This mode displays the status of components and inputs. If the input
signal is detected, an identifying letter is displayed (see below). If the
signal is not detected, "_" is displayed.
With the POWER switch turned to ON, and all inputs detected, "H_ P_
A_VHDSF_M" shows in the diplay. See below for "definition" of codes.
A =
POWER Switch turned to ON
V =
Volts - 24 VAC detected
H =
High Limit - If "H" is present, the high limit is good;
if "H" is missing, the high limit is tripped (overheated)
or faulty
D =
DRAIN SWITCH - If "D" is present, the drain handle is
closed; if "D" is missing, the drain is open or faulty
S =
POWER switch "on" interlock circuit: if "S" is
present, the POWER switch is in the ON
position; if the "S" is missing, the POWER switch is
either off, failed, or wired incorrectly
F =
FAN
M = MV - Detects 24 V jumper to MV terminal
Press ▼ to view the specific status of each input. An underscore ("_")
indicates the input is not presently detected. A Checkmark ("√" ) indi-
cates the signal is detecting a normal input. A blinking ("X") indicates
the signal is presently detected, but is detected as a half-wave (partially
failed) input.
The V, H, D, S, F, and M signals below are wired in series. The first
signal missing out of this sequence will generally cause all signals to the
right of it to be missing as well.
